Nearby locations
Crystal Manor, Illinois, United States
Oakbrook Estates Mobile Home Park, Illinois, United States
Crystal Lake, Illinois, United States
Nearby popular places
Spoerl Park, United States
Crystal Lake Holiday Inn Heliport, United States
Feinburg Park, United States

Weather Radar in Spoerl Park, United States

View entire country on Radar
The Tomorrow.io Platform
To view the map, please use a browser that supports WebGL.